Limits and quotas for `imgsq`, the Bramblewood batch image-resize CLI. Per-invocation caps exist to keep the render farm stable during release crunches. Jobs over the max image count are rejected, not split. Concurrency is capped per host; exceeding it queues locally. Output size limits apply post-resize, pre-compression. Do not raise these in release builds without capacity sign-off from the platform group. Current enforced values are defined as follows.

tuning constants:
RATE_LIMITS = {
    "istox": 465,
    "wendor": 846,
    "novvan": 466,
    "julok": 655,
    "sorax": 651,
    "belath": 752,
    "druax": 1007,
}

The Murretone preview pane renders a downsampled waveform rather than the raw PCM stream. We bucket samples into fixed-width bins, store min/max pairs per bin, and redraw only on zoom changes. This keeps render cost predictable even for hour-long recordings. New contributors should not hand-tune bin math inline; all resolution and caching behavior derives from the shared constants defined here. The current values are listed below.

constants for kaduf-tafop:
QUOTAS = {
    "holwyn": 877,
    "pelox": 887,
    "zorath": 371,
    "ralir": 836,
    "juldor": 266,
}

Subject: Relevance cut-over complete

Hi — the Brindleseek relevance cut-over finished last night. We retired the legacy scorer, moved boosting to the new weights file, and reindexed all collections. Please review the diff against the tuning notes carefully; the synonym handling changed subtly. The live values now in effect on production are listed below for your review.

config for fafog-bahof:
ULAWYN_HOST=ulawyn.tolvaqsys.internal
ULAWYN_PORT=5000